Tom Armstrong picks his top three coolest, quirkiest and downright awesomest events from the week ahead. 



Tuesday 14th - Friday 17th February
The Experience Cinema @ Hackney Round Chapel

Swerve the overpriced restaurants and go to a pop-up cinema with the cool people this Valentine's day. In fact, Experience Cinema have an ace programme of romantic classics all week, starting with Romeo and Juliet and ending with Casablanca, all situated in the smoochy confines of  Hackney Round Chapel. 

Thursday 16th February
Let's Get Quizzical @ Dalston Superstore

A pub quiz, but with an extra helping of pop, swearing and drag queens. Let's Get Quizzical is hosted by self styled 'tranny with a fanny' Holestar (pictured), who takes teams on a ride through karaoke rounds, pretty rubbish prizes, and costumes as colourful as the language. 

Sunday 19th February
Battersea Boot @ Battersea Park School

Established in 1999, Battersea Boot has become the best known and possibly best loved Sunday boot sale in town. Swap stuff you don't want for shiny money, find a random ornament for your front room or grab a few vintage bargains. Whether you're buying or selling, everyone's a winner.
